Output 34dc8403fe3f183e97f5a52b55c8343d832d7f8fe0d8819dfb0908be292fe22e:0

value
16250814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c322c80a1c137853c20715e5a47b41e2d237588 OP_EQUAL
address
3LJhspK3CZfXh8ZeNPBx3eRee6Q2zRR64a
transaction
34dc8403fe3f183e97f5a52b55c8343d832d7f8fe0d8819dfb0908be292fe22e
spent
true